Drive Belt: Adjustments
A/C Compressor V-belt (5 Cylinder):
V-belt is properly tensioned when it can be pushed in approximately 5mm (5/16 in.) at the center.
CAUTION:
Bolt A is used for adjustment purposes only, do not leave this bolt tensioned against the engine block.
1. Loosen bolts B.
2. Tension belt by turning bolt A.
3. Torque the bolts B to 22 Nm (16.2 ft lb).
4. Back bolt A out until there is at least 5mm gap between the bolt and engine block.
5. Lock adjusting bolt A in place with nut.
